Transaction ff1fe52d785ecdb666db60935cc35f68ad7f9495adb05573354249189b854a76
1 Input
1 Output
-
ff1fe52d785ecdb666db60935cc35f68ad7f9495adb05573354249189b854a76:0
- value
- 23478
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66606209b38f3977d5dbfeece19e956369413c28 OP_EQUAL
- address
- 3B2LJv5XuYCNSZpqZSidYuy1pKWtJCCaXV